博客 低代码开发框架的技术实现与应用实践

低代码开发框架的技术实现与应用实践

   数栈君   发表于 2026-02-12 20:14  33  0

在数字化转型的浪潮中,企业对快速开发、高效迭代的需求日益增长。低代码开发框架作为一种革命性的技术工具,正在帮助企业以更高效的方式实现数字化目标。本文将深入探讨低代码开发框架的技术实现、应用场景以及实际案例,为企业和个人提供实用的参考。


一、低代码开发框架的核心技术实现

低代码开发框架通过可视化编程和模块化组件,大幅降低了开发门槛,同时提高了开发效率。其核心技术实现主要包括以下几个方面:

1. 可视化拖拽界面

低代码框架提供了一个可视化的开发界面,开发者可以通过拖拽组件、配置属性的方式快速构建应用程序。这种直观的操作方式不仅降低了代码编写量,还缩短了开发周期。

2. 模块化组件

低代码框架通常内置了丰富的模块化组件,如表单、表格、图表、按钮等。这些组件可以重复使用,避免了重复开发,同时保证了代码的复用性和可维护性。

3. 数据集成与处理

低代码框架支持多种数据源的集成,包括数据库、API、文件等。通过可视化配置,开发者可以快速完成数据的抽取、转换和加载(ETL)过程,实现数据的高效处理。

4. API集成

低代码框架提供了强大的API管理能力,支持开发者快速调用第三方服务或内部系统的API。这种能力使得低代码框架能够与现有系统无缝对接,扩展功能。

5. 动态表单生成

低代码框架支持动态表单生成,开发者可以通过配置表单字段、样式和验证规则,快速创建复杂的表单界面。这种功能特别适合需要频繁调整表单需求的场景。

6. 权限管理

低代码框架内置了权限管理模块,支持基于角色的访问控制(RBAC)。开发者可以通过配置权限策略,确保应用程序的安全性和合规性。

7. 自动化测试与部署

低代码框架通常集成了自动化测试工具,支持单元测试、集成测试和端到端测试。同时,框架还提供了自动化部署功能,可以将应用程序快速发布到生产环境。


二、低代码开发框架的应用场景

低代码开发框架在多个领域展现了强大的应用潜力,特别是在数据中台、数字孪生和数字可视化等领域。

1. 数据中台

数据中台是企业数字化转型的核心基础设施,负责整合、处理和分析企业内外部数据。低代码框架在数据中台中的应用主要体现在以下几个方面:

  • 快速构建数据处理流程:通过可视化拖拽和模块化组件,开发者可以快速构建数据ETL流程,完成数据的清洗、转换和存储。
  • 数据可视化:低代码框架支持丰富的图表组件,可以快速生成数据可视化报表,帮助企业更好地洞察数据价值。
  • 数据服务化:通过API集成能力,低代码框架可以将数据中台的能力快速封装成服务,供其他系统调用。

2. 数字孪生

数字孪生是一种通过数字模型实时反映物理世界的技术,广泛应用于智能制造、智慧城市等领域。低代码框架在数字孪生中的应用主要体现在:

  • 快速搭建数字模型:通过可视化编程,开发者可以快速搭建数字孪生模型,实现物理设备的实时监控和管理。
  • 动态数据更新:低代码框架支持实时数据集成,可以将传感器数据动态更新到数字模型中,确保模型的实时性和准确性。
  • 交互式体验:低代码框架提供了丰富的交互组件,可以实现用户与数字模型的实时互动,提升用户体验。

3. 数字可视化

数字可视化是将数据转化为图形化界面的过程,广泛应用于商业智能、监控中心等领域。低代码框架在数字可视化中的应用主要体现在:

  • 快速生成图表:通过可视化拖拽和配置,开发者可以快速生成各种类型的图表,如柱状图、折线图、饼图等。
  • 动态数据展示:低代码框架支持实时数据更新,可以将动态数据实时展示在图表中,帮助企业实时监控业务状态。
  • 多维度数据融合:低代码框架支持多种数据源的集成,可以将来自不同系统的数据融合到同一个可视化界面中,提供全面的数据视角。

三、低代码开发框架的挑战与解决方案

尽管低代码开发框架具有诸多优势,但在实际应用中仍面临一些挑战。以下是常见的挑战及解决方案:

1. 性能瓶颈

低代码框架在处理大规模数据时可能会出现性能瓶颈。解决方案包括优化框架的底层架构、使用分布式计算和缓存技术。

2. 安全性

低代码框架需要确保应用程序的安全性,特别是数据隐私和权限管理。解决方案包括加强权限控制、加密敏感数据、定期进行安全审计。

3. 扩展性

低代码框架在面对复杂业务需求时可能会遇到扩展性问题。解决方案包括采用模块化设计、支持插件扩展、提供灵活的配置选项。


四、低代码开发框架的未来趋势

随着技术的不断进步,低代码开发框架正朝着以下几个方向发展:

1. AI驱动

未来的低代码框架将更加智能化,支持AI辅助开发,如自动推荐组件、自动生成代码、智能纠错等。

2. 跨平台支持

低代码框架将支持更多的平台和设备,如Web、移动端、物联网设备等,满足多样化的开发需求。

3. 与云原生技术结合

低代码框架将与云原生技术(如容器化、微服务)深度融合,提升应用程序的可扩展性和可靠性。


五、申请试用低代码开发框架

如果您对低代码开发框架感兴趣,可以申请试用相关产品,体验其强大的功能和优势。申请试用我们的低代码开发框架,感受数字化转型带来的高效与便捷。


通过本文的介绍,您应该对低代码开发框架的技术实现和应用场景有了更深入的了解。无论是数据中台、数字孪生还是数字可视化,低代码开发框架都能为您提供强有力的支持。如果您有任何问题或需要进一步的技术支持,请随时联系我们。申请试用我们的产品,开启您的低代码开发之旅!

申请试用&下载资料
点击袋鼠云官网申请免费试用:https://www.dtstack.com/?src=bbs
点击袋鼠云资料中心免费下载干货资料:https://www.dtstack.com/resources/?src=bbs
《数据资产管理白皮书》下载地址:https://www.dtstack.com/resources/1073/?src=bbs
《行业指标体系白皮书》下载地址:https://www.dtstack.com/resources/1057/?src=bbs
《数据治理行业实践白皮书》下载地址:https://www.dtstack.com/resources/1001/?src=bbs
《数栈V6.0产品白皮书》下载地址:https://www.dtstack.com/resources/1004/?src=bbs

免责声明
本文内容通过AI工具匹配关键字智能整合而成,仅供参考,袋鼠云不对内容的真实、准确或完整作任何形式的承诺。如有其他问题,您可以通过联系400-002-1024进行反馈,袋鼠云收到您的反馈后将及时答复和处理。
0条评论
社区公告
  • 大数据领域最专业的产品&技术交流社区,专注于探讨与分享大数据领域有趣又火热的信息,专业又专注的数据人园地

最新活动更多
微信扫码获取数字化转型资料